    A Taste of: ALEXANDER and the Terrible, Horrible, NO GOOD, VERY BAD DAY

    October 9, 2014 /

    I was going to skip seeing Alexander and the Terrible, Horrible, No Good, Very Bad Day, thinking I wasn’t in the mood for a tween type flick.  But after seeing the trailer several times, I had to admit the energy seemed crazy and fast paced, so I was curious to see if it lived up to the hype – it did, but not as I’d anticipated. The pacing is good (Directed by Miguel Arteta / Screenplay by Rob Lieber), but it’s not really a zany movie – even though, a series of No Good, Very Bad things do happen to the Cooper family, on one, incredibly long, very full day.…

    South Street Headhouse District: FASHION UNDER THE SHAMBLES RECAP

    September 29, 2014 /

    Tinsel & Tine was invited as a VIP guest to attend Fashion Under the Shambles an open-air runway show to celebrate the best of the South Street Headhouse District’s (Philadelphia) boutiques, with clothes and accessories that went from day to night for both men and women. It took place (9/23) under the historic shambles (2nd & Pine Sts) which was transformed into a runway to rival fashion week in NYC, and was hosted by Cory Wade Hindorff  former America’s Next Top Model Finalist. Cory Wade with his @dianeroka illustration and w/ his fans The evening began with food and beverages by Twisted Tail, Bridget Foy’s, Redwood Brewing Company , Philadelphia…

    He’s right about Pizza: HECTOR AND THE SEARCH FOR HAPPINESS

    September 26, 2014 /

    by Le Anne Lindsay, Editor “We all want a-pe-nis” (trying to pronounce happiness) says the French woman in the film. Yes, there are times a penis makes both men and women very happy, but what is “Happiness” really?  Such is the quest of Hector (Simon Pegg) in Hector and the Search for Happiness. Hector’s life from the outside looks pretty darn good, he’s got a lovely girlfriend Clara (Rosamund Pike). Pike is an actress that I really enjoy watching. I love that she doesn’t require any makeup and that she has this far away quality, while still adding substance to her characters.  Look for her in the new David Fincher…
